Manga-Gaga 10th Anniversary
From one anniversary to the next! This time 10 years ago was when I started up my first website and my first and last webcomic Manga-Gaga, though when about this time 10 years ago is a bit foggy.
You see, I actually have no clue when the website started, all i know was it was sometime around summer time in 2001, and the comic didn't start on the website until the autumn I think. This is what i get for not dating the earliest posts on the site!
The comic and website ended in 2006, so it was only actually going for 5 years, but it's been 10 years since I had a crack at a webcomic which started out as mainly in jokes for friends online and eventually grew a plot of some sort. It was pretty much nonsense from beginning to end, but people enjoyed it and I had fun writing it even if some of it is kind of embarrassing to look back at now.
I illustrated this as an exclusive print for the MCM Expo because i knew a few peeps that were fans of the comic when it was around were going to pop by to my table, so I thought this would be a treat.
It was actually quite fun to draw these guys again, including some in this picture who were never seen in colour before. I can still draw a majority of this lot from pure memory.
Also, before anyone one accuses me of stealing poses (which I admittedly did do from time to time with some of the old MGGG art) this is a intentional parody of this FLCL illustration: [link] At first I was going to do a more obvious spoof of a End of Evangelion poster but I thought this was more appropriate to the tone of the comic (read: bat shit nutty).
So yeah just wanted to see if I could still draw in this style again if I never needed to. I don't think I will be going back to making webcomics any time soon or ever though, I'm not really much of a writer, I prefer to just do the drawing side of things.
